Five women among 11 held for rioting, criminal conspiracy

The Nakodar city police have arrested 11 people, including five women on charges of obstructing a public servant in discharge of public function, hiring of people to join unlawful assembly, obstruction in public way, criminal force to deter public servant from discharge of his duty, rioting and criminal conspiracy.

SHO Subhash Bath said that the alleged accused had been identified as Surinder Kaur Randhawaa, a resident of Mohalla Bhallian, Jaswinder Kaur of Malsian village, Vidya alias Veena of Sarakpur village, Baljit Kaurof Bhoe village in Amritsar, Binder and her husband Tarsem of Guru Nanak Pura, Sunny of Maheru, Lakhan of Phagwara, JasbirSingh of Sarakpur, Sanjiv Kumar of Phagwara, Amritpal of Maheru.

The case was registered on a statement from the city SHO. He said that the accused staged a dharna in front of police station on Monday evening, blocked the gate, disrupted traffic and interfered in functioning of police personnel.

He said a case under Section 148, 149 (rioting),150 (hiring of people to join unlawful assembly) 186 (obstructing a public servant in discharge of public function) 283 (obstruction in public way) and 120B (criminal conspiracy) of the IPC has been registered against the accused.
